We visited this busy and lively Caribbean restaurant at around 6pm on a Monday evening. It was pretty full and we were given the last available table, in the window, which is raised and has stools. Firstly I would say that the music is loud and not background at all but then I am approaching 60 and prefer to hear what someone says when I'm having a conversation. If you are adverse to loud noise, and don't want to have to raise your voice, to be able to be heard across the table, you may wish to look elsewhere. That said, the food was great and the service was fairly swift. The waiting staff were extremely busy, so we did have to work a little to catch their attention. The food was excellent, the Goat Curry was rich and tasty without being over spiced, rice and peas were good and perfectly cooked, the carrot and cabbage mix on the side, was also delicious and still had some bite. Be aware that there may be bone in your Goat Curry. This is to be expected and in fact, makes it that much more authentic. They do have their own homemade hot pepper sauce available on the table and it was very tasty. Similar to the Encona hot pepper sauce you can buy in a supermarket but with some added smoothness to the heat. The slow cooked Jerk Pork Belly was also very tasty and excellent, overall. It was a large portion with three good thick slices. Two were lovely and crispy but one had no crispness to it and the fatty layer on top was soft, which made that one piece less appetising and resulted in having to dissect the fat from the meat, so it could be left to one side. We ordered one sticky toffee pudding with custard to share. The pudding was slightly overspiced with cinnamon and had the smallest amount of sticky toffee sauce that we have ever encountered. The custard was a good consistency and tasty. A bottle of fresh cold tap water in an attractive blue bottle was served prior to the meal, which is a lovely touch. I cannot comment on the drinks as we only required water. A standard, optional 10% service charge is added to the bill. It is lovely to see printed at the bottom of the bill, that 100% of the tips go to the staff. That is most excellent and should be applauded. It is certainly not the industry standard but it should be. So well done Caribbean Croft.
